The percentages of females employed in services in the Central African Republic currently stands at 20.7%, which is 0.1% (0.5%) higher than 2022.

Central African Republic Female employment in services between 1991 and 2023
| Period |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 20.7% | +0.1% |
| 2022 | 20.6% | +0.5% |
| 2021 | 20.1% | -0% |
| 2020 | 20.2% | +0% |
| 2019 | 20.1% | +0.4% |
| 2018 | 19.7% | +0.6% |
| 2017 | 19.1% | +0.6% |
| 2016 | 18.5% | +0.6% |
| 2015 | 17.9% | +0.7% |
| 2014 | 17.2% | +0.5% |
| 2013 | 16.8% | -2.3% |
| 2012 | 19.1% | +0.6% |
| 2011 | 18.5% | +0.6% |
| 2010 | 17.9% | +0.6% |
| 2009 | 17.3% | +0.8% |
| 2008 | 16.5% | +0.3% |
| 2007 | 16.2% | +0.6% |
| 2006 | 15.6% | +0.6% |
| 2005 | 15.1% | +0.2% |
| 2004 | 14.8% | +0.6% |
| 2003 | 14.3% | -0.1% |
| 2002 | 14.3% | +0.4% |
| 2001 | 13.9% | +0.6% |
| 2000 | 13.4% | +0% |
| 1999 | 13.3% | +0.1% |
| 1998 | 13.3% | +0.3% |
| 1997 | 13% | +0.3% |
| 1996 | 12.6% | -0% |
| 1995 | 12.7% | +0.3% |
| 1994 | 12.4% | +0.2% |
| 1993 | 12.2% | +0.1% |
| 1992 | 12.1% | -0.1% |
| 1991 | 12.2% |
